[HELP] Wired connection slow but wireless fast? (550Mbps Wireless) & (130Mbps Wired)??!!

Ripp
Up to speed

My Virgin Media fiber connection has been a rock solid 550Mbps for nearly 1 year but for the last 3 days on my wired connection it's just 130Mbps. My phone still gets 550Mbps over a wireless connection (right next to the Hub).


I've tried both a desktop PC and a laptop with a wired connection and gotten near enough the same result so I can rule out my hardware so it must be a problem with the VM Hub's wired connection somewhere?

Any ideas?

SOLVED! I turned out it was a problem my end. For whatever reason I had to reset my network adapter settings on my wired PC. The low speed results I was getting with the wired laptops must have just been a coincidence as they are old laptops.

For reference it's: Windows Start Menu/Settings/Network & Internet/Network Reset

Just to add for anyone else trying to diagnose exactly what part of a network is causing speed issues, it's worth buying an Ethernet to USB-C (or whatever USB your mobile phone has) for about £10 from the Rainforest. As it essentially turns your phone into a network speed meter.

 

I bought a USB-C 1Gbps one and I use the Ookla speed test app so now I can just plug it into any port or ethernet cable that's connected to the internet and it'll do a speed test. By process of elimination I can now narrow down what's at fault. If I'd have had that a week ago I would have avoided having to take a day off work and wait around for 4hrs for a VM engineer to come out.
